Types of Baby Monitors for Car I Considered
I found that there are a few main types of baby monitors for cars:
- Rear-facing camera monitors: These let me see my baby through a screen on the dashboard.
- Audio-only monitors: These helped me hear my baby if I could not see them clearly.
- Smartphone-connected monitors: These worked through an app, which I liked for extra features.
For me, a camera monitor was the most practical choice because I wanted both visual and audio monitoring.
Features I Looked For
When I was shopping, I focused on these features:
- Clear video quality: I wanted a sharp image, even in low light.
- Night vision: This was important for evening drives.
- Wide viewing angle: It helped me see more of the car seat area.
- Easy installation: I preferred a monitor that I could set up quickly.
- Stable mounting: I needed it to stay in place while driving.
- Audio alerts: These were useful when I could not glance at the screen.
Safety and Comfort Matter Most to Me
I always made sure the monitor did not block my view of the road or interfere with the airbag system. I also checked that the camera or device did not create any sharp edges or loose wires near my baby. Comfort mattered too, because I wanted my baby to stay relaxed during the ride.
Ease of Installation and Use
I preferred a monitor that was simple to install and easy to operate while driving. If a product took too long to set up or had confusing controls, I knew I would not use it often. A good baby monitor for car should be practical enough for everyday use.
Power Source and Battery Life
I paid attention to how the monitor was powered. Some models plug into the car, while others use rechargeable batteries. For me, a reliable power source was important because I did not want the monitor shutting off in the middle of a trip.
